Company: Camino Search
Apply for the interim Accounts Receivable & Financial Operation Lead
Location: London
Job Description:

We’re currently enagged with a client who is looking for an experienced Accounts Receivable & Finance Operations Lead to take ownership of our end‑to‑end receivables function and play a key role in scaling our finance operations. This is a hands-on leadership role within a fast‑growing financial software business, partnering closely with Commercial, Customer Success and senior leadership to ensure robust controls, strong cashflow, and an excellent customer experience.

You’ll combine deep AR expertise with a broader finance operations mindset — improving processes, driving automation, and building a best‑in‑class function fit for growth.

Key Responsibilities

  • Own the full accounts receivable lifecycle, including billing, collections, cash allocation, reconciliations and bad debt management
  • Lead and develop the AR / finance operations team, setting clear standards and performance metrics
  • Partner with Sales, Customer Success and Legal to support contract set‑up, pricing accuracy and dispute resolution
  • Drive cashflow optimisation, debtor days reduction and accurate forecasting
  • Oversee revenue-related controls, ensuring compliance with internal policies and audit requirements
  • Continually improve and automate AR and finance operations processes, leveraging financial systems and data
  • Support month‑end close activities, reporting and board‑level insights
  • Act as a subject matter expert on AR processes during system implementations or scale initiatives

About You

  • Proven experience leading Accounts Receivable or Finance Operations in a software, SaaS or technology‑led business
  • Strong understanding of recurring revenue models, billing cycles and contract-based accounting
  • Comfortable operating in a high‑growth, changing environment
  • Confident stakeholder manager, able to work cross‑functionally and influence at all levels
  • Track record of improving processes, controls and cash collection performance
  • Detail-oriented with a strong analytical mindset
  • Experience with modern finance systems (ERP, billing platforms, CRM integrations)
  • Professional finance qualification (ACCA, CIMA or equivalent) is desirable but not essential
